Buying Guide for Women’s Wide Width Waterproof Winter Boots
Understanding the Importance of Wide Width Boots
When I first searched for winter boots, I realized how crucial it is to find the right width. Wide width boots provide extra room in the toe box and across the foot, which prevents discomfort and pinching. If you have wider feet like me, choosing boots that accommodate your foot shape ensures better comfort and prevents blisters or pressure points during long wear.
Waterproofing Features to Look For
Winter weather can be unpredictable, so waterproof boots are a must-have in my experience. I look for boots made with materials like Gore-Tex, treated leather, or rubber that keep moisture out. Sealed seams and waterproof membranes also help keep my feet dry in slushy or snowy conditions. Remember, even the best insulation won’t keep your feet warm if water seeps inside.
Insulation and Warmth
Cold toes can ruin any winter outing, so I pay close attention to the insulation inside the boots. Common options include Thinsulate, fleece lining, or shearling. The insulation level you need depends on how cold your winters are and how long you plan to be outdoors. For extreme cold, thicker insulation is essential, but for milder winters, a moderate level is more comfortable.
Sole and Traction Considerations
Slippery ice and snow require boots with excellent traction. When I shop, I check the sole material and tread pattern. Rubber soles with deep lugs or specialized traction technology provide better grip and stability. This feature is especially important if you walk on icy sidewalks or uneven terrain.
Fit and Comfort Tips
Even wide width boots need to fit well overall. I recommend trying boots on with the socks you plan to wear in winter. Make sure there’s enough room to wiggle your toes but that your heel doesn’t slip. Adjustable features like laces, straps, or buckles help customize the fit. Also, consider lightweight boots to avoid fatigue during long wear.
Style and Versatility
While function is key, I also want my boots to look good with my winter wardrobe. Wide width waterproof winter boots come in many styles, from casual to more polished looks. Choosing a versatile pair means I can wear them for errands, work, or outdoor activities without switching footwear.
Price and Durability
Investing in a quality pair of wide width waterproof winter boots pays off in the long run. I look for durable materials and sturdy construction that can withstand harsh conditions season after season. While it’s tempting to go for cheaper options, they often wear out quickly or lose waterproofing. Set a budget that balances quality and cost for the best value.
